实现“mysql根据标点符号截取”教程

简介

在实际开发中,有时候我们需要根据特定的标点符号来截取MySQL数据库中的文本字段,这在一些数据处理的场景中是非常有用的。本文将教会你如何实现这一功能。

流程概述

下面是实现“mysql根据标点符号截取”的具体步骤,我们将使用MySQL的内置函数来实现这一功能。

stateDiagram
    [*] --> 输入SQL查询语句
    输入SQL查询语句 --> 提取需要截取的字段
    提取需要截取的字段 --> 使用SUBSTRING_INDEX函数根据标点符号截取
    使用SUBSTRING_INDEX函数根据标点符号截取 --> 输出截取结果

具体步骤及代码示例

步骤1:输入SQL查询语句

首先,我们需要编写一个SQL查询语句来获取需要截取的文本字段。

```sql
SELECT your_column FROM your_table;

### 步骤2:提取需要截取的字段
在查询结果中,找到需要截取的字段。

### 步骤3:使用SUBSTRING_INDEX函数根据标点符号截取
使用MySQL的SUBSTRING_INDEX函数可以轻松实现根据标点符号截取的功能。该函数接收三个参数,分别为原始字符串、标点符号和截取位置。

```markdown
```sql
SELECT SUBSTRING_INDEX(your_column, ',', 1) AS result FROM your_table;

在上面的例子中,我们以逗号为标点符号,截取your_column字段的第一个部分。

### 步骤4:输出截取结果
最后,执行SQL查询语句,即可获得根据标点符号截取后的结果。

## 状态图
```mermaid
stateDiagram
    [*] --> 输入SQL查询语句
    输入SQL查询语句 --> 提取需要截取的字段
    提取需要截取的字段 --> 使用SUBSTRING_INDEX函数根据标点符号截取
    使用SUBSTRING_INDEX函数根据标点符号截取 --> 输出截取结果
    输出截取结果 --> [*]

类图

classDiagram
    class MySQL {
        + SUBSTRING_INDEX(str, delim, count)
    }

通过以上步骤和代码示例,你应该能够顺利实现“mysql根据标点符号截取”的功能。如果有任何疑问或困惑,欢迎随时向我提问。祝你学习顺利!